I’m a free motion quilting instructor who started quilting several years ago after sending 2 quilts out to a long arm quilter.  The quilter did a beautiful job with a pantograph but I could not say I made this quilt myself, that a part of that project belonged to someone else.  My mom says my first sentence was “I do it myself.”  And that still holds true.  I tell people that I piece quilts so I will have something to quilt.  I was blessed to attend classes with an international instructor and before I knew it I was asked to teach free motion quilting.  A few years ago while attending Houston Quilt Festival I discovered Westalee Rulers and became hooked.  Teaching quilting with rulers was a natural progression and many students have indicated that they find ruler work easier and more fun.  Today, I incorporate free motion and ruler work into my quilts and classes.

I enter my quilts into several shows each year and have won numerous awards including Judge’s Choice, People’s Choice, Best Machine Quilting on a Domestic Machine and Best in Show along with a few 1st Place ribbons.  All of my quilting is done on domestic machines and they are my preference.

I live outside of Houston in the community of Huntsville, Texas, with my husband Andrew.  I am a happily retired insurance agent and now get to focus full time on my quilting.  We have two sons, two daughters-in-law and four of the best grandchildren ever.

I am available for teaching, demonstrating at events and am often a speaker for quilt guilds.  Through Sew Steady/Westalee, I am an Accredited National Instructor and Designer with several patterns to my credit.  You can find me and my patterns along with instructional videos on the Sew Steady website and University.  I am willing to travel throughout the U.S. and Canada and perhaps internationally although English with a Texas twang is my only language.
